| | | Hey guys, So a couple of things. First, I started UER because there wasn't any place like it on the internet in 2002. That's not really the case anymore -- you have Facebook, Instagram, hell even a Reddit subreddit would be sufficient. But as long as the community continues to want to use this site, I'll keep it online. You are correct in that there are no ads, no data mining, hell I don't even have Google Analytics on here. The cost of the hosting is donated, and I personally pay for the hardware and other costs (just upgraded it a few months ago). Regarding Troll Mode, it was created as an experiment. I found that if I banned someone, they would just immediately register a new account and come right back. So I figured that a good experiment would be to place them in a mode where they could see their posts but nobody else could. Then, moderators could approve posts individually. In the history of UER, this has been used on maybe 5-10 people maximum. Regarding Blackhawk... sometimes people haven't done anything bannable, but also are not a positive addition to this site. It's one of those "lesser of two evils" thing. Several people contacted me to tell me that they don't post on the site because every time they do, Blackhawk ruins their post. Does he break the rules? Not necessarily. But does he turn people off and make people not want to contribute? Absolutely. We tried to get him to tone it down, but it was no use. He seems to lack the ability to determine when he's being appropriate or not. So rather than outright banning him, we decided to put him in this mode where a moderator could determine if the post is constructive and positive, and can approve it. Anyway, I decided a long time ago that UER is not a democracy and that I would run things here the way I see fit. I'm sorry if that is a harsh reality for you, but it's simply how things go here. Over 16 years and this site is still online, so I must be doing something right. If you like UER, I invite you to continue to use the site, but if you would prefer a place with an elected moderatorship and term limits and tons of transparency and accountability, I suggest you look elsewhere.
